When searching for a license key, you may encounter both "Standard" and "Professional" editions. Here is the difference:

| Feature | Remouse Standard | Remouse Professional | | :--- | :--- | :--- | | Record mouse and keyboard | Yes | Yes | | Loop macros | Yes | Yes | | Macro editor | Basic | Advanced with scripting | | Support for game controllers | No | Yes | | Background macro execution | No | Yes | | Price (approx.) | $25–$35 | $45–$60 |

For most users, Standard is sufficient. Only power users, QA testers, and gamers needing controller support should consider Professional. Ensure you search for the correct key—Standard keys do not work on Professional, and vice versa.

Q: Does Remouse Standard work on Windows 11?
Yes. The latest version (v4.5 and above) is fully compatible with Windows 10 and Windows 11. Older versions may have issues.

Q: Is there an open-source alternative to Remouse Standard?
Yes, but with fewer features. AutoHotkey and Pulover’s Macro Creator are free, open-source automation tools. However, they have a steeper learning curve and lack the simple recording interface of Remouse.

Q: Why does my antivirus flag a cracked keygen?
Because keygens are often detected as "HackTool" or "RiskWare." This is your antivirus correctly identifying a program used to circumvent licensing. Do not ignore the warning.
